5 references to InterlockedCompareExchange
Microsoft.CodeAnalysis.CSharp (3)
Symbols\Metadata\PE\PETypeParameterSymbol.cs (3)
239
_lazyCachedConstraintsUseSiteInfo.
InterlockedCompareExchange
(primaryDependency: null, new UseSiteInfo<AssemblySymbol>(new CSDiagnosticInfo(ErrorCode.ERR_BindToBogus, this)));
419
_lazyCachedConstraintsUseSiteInfo.
InterlockedCompareExchange
(primaryDependency: null, new UseSiteInfo<AssemblySymbol>(new CSDiagnosticInfo(ErrorCode.ERR_BindToBogus, this)));
684
_lazyCachedConstraintsUseSiteInfo.
InterlockedCompareExchange
(primaryDependency, useSiteInfo);
Microsoft.CodeAnalysis.VisualBasic (2)
Symbols\Metadata\PE\PETypeParameterSymbol.vb (2)
185
_lazyCachedBoundsUseSiteInfo.
InterlockedCompareExchange
(primaryDependency:=Nothing, New UseSiteInfo(Of AssemblySymbol)(ErrorFactory.ErrorInfo(ERRID.ERR_UnsupportedType1, Me)))
295
_lazyCachedBoundsUseSiteInfo.
InterlockedCompareExchange
(primaryDependency, useSiteInfo)